Downloading Willow on Your Samsung TV: A Step-by-Step Guide
The process is quite simple, leveraging the Samsung Smart Hub. Here’s how to get Willow up and running:
Power On and Access Smart Hub: Ensure your Samsung Smart TV is turned on and connected to the internet. Press the “Home” button on your Samsung Smart TV remote. This will launch the Smart Hub.
Navigate to the Apps Section: Using your remote, navigate to the “Apps” section within the Smart Hub. This section is usually represented by an icon that looks like a group of squares or a similar symbol indicating applications.
Search for Willow: Once in the Apps section, look for the search icon, typically represented by a magnifying glass. Select the search icon and use the on-screen keyboard (or voice search, if available) to type “Willow”. Be sure to spell it correctly: W-I-L-L-O-W.
Select the Willow App: From the search results, locate the official Willow TV app. Make sure it’s the legitimate app from Willow TV to avoid any potential security risks. Select the app to open its details page.
Install the App: On the Willow TV app details page, you will find an “Install” button. Select this button to begin the download and installation process. The download speed will depend on your internet connection.
Open the App: Once the installation is complete, the “Install” button will change to “Open.” Select “Open” to launch the Willow TV app. You can also find the Willow TV app icon on your Smart Hub’s home screen or in the “Apps” section.
Log In or Subscribe: When the app opens, you’ll be prompted to either log in with your existing Willow TV account credentials or subscribe to the service. If you’re a new user, follow the on-screen instructions to create an account and choose a subscription plan. You’ll likely need to provide payment information at this stage. If you’re an existing user, simply enter your username and password.
Start Enjoying Cricket: After a successful login, you will have immediate access to live matches, replays, and highlights (depending on your subscription plan). Navigate the Willow TV app’s interface using your remote to explore available content.

1. Is Willow TV Available on All Samsung TV Models?
While Willow is generally available on most Samsung Smart TV models released in recent years (typically those from 2016 onwards), there might be some compatibility issues with older models. Check the Samsung App Store on your specific TV to confirm its availability. If your model is very old, it may lack the necessary software to support the app.
2. Why Can’t I Find Willow in the Samsung App Store?
Several reasons might explain this. First, double-check that your TV is connected to the internet. Second, ensure that your TV’s software is up to date. Outdated software can sometimes prevent apps from appearing in the store. Third, Willow might not be available in your geographical region. Finally, try clearing the Samsung App Store cache – go to settings, then apps, then find the Galaxy Store, and clear the cache.

6. How Do I Update the Willow TV App on My Samsung TV?
Your Samsung TV should automatically update apps when new versions are available. However, you can also manually check for updates. Go to the Apps section in the Smart Hub, then select “My Apps” or a similar option. From there, you should be able to see a list of your installed apps and an option to update them individually or all at once.
7. What Internet Speed Do I Need to Stream Willow TV?
For optimal streaming, especially in HD, Willow TV recommends a minimum internet speed of 5 Mbps. However, for the best experience, especially for live matches, a speed of 10 Mbps or higher is recommended. Slower speeds may result in buffering or lower video quality.

10. What Should I Do If Willow TV Keeps Buffering?
Buffering issues can be frustrating. First, check your internet connection speed to ensure it meets the minimum requirements. Second, try restarting your Samsung TV and your internet router. Third, close any other apps that may be using bandwidth. Finally, you can try lowering the video quality setting within the Willow TV app.
